Post-pandemic Long-term Energy Demand Forecasting Using Leap Software in the Páramo De Santurbán: the Case of Pamplona North De Santander
CHEMICAL ENGINEERING TRANSACTIONS, 2024
In this study, energy demand forecasts for electricity and heat consumption were made in Pamplona... more In this study, energy demand forecasts for electricity and heat consumption were made in Pamplona-Nort of Santander in the residential sector of the economy. Three different forecast scenarios (from 2018 to 2040) were simulated in the Long-Range Alternative Energy Planning model. The first scenario was calling usual trend, considered average growth rate of historical demand data. The second scenario was energy efficiency based on the energy intensity indicator agreed upon in the Program for the Rational and Efficient Use of Energy, which is a public policy guideline to promote the best use of energy resources (electric stoves, use of panels photovoltaics and other energy sources). Finally, the third scenario was post-COVID-19 trending, which was based on economic activity degree of openness of 82 %, at the end of 2020 and 100 % openness was reached in the fourth quarter of 2021. This COVID-19 projection was carried out in the absence of similar preceding events, which were accompanied by a statistical history. The results obtained in growth forecasts are the same as those that were incorporated in the energy demand projection in the national energy plan to 2050. Estimations from each of these scenarios were compared using data from a survey realized in Pamplona. The results of this study suggest a growth close to the national average. However, energy fuel mix will change, such that electricity will be the most highly consumed energy form followed by LPG, natural gas, and wood.

Computer Aided Chemical Engineering, 2018
The spillage of hydrocarbons associated with the fuel production chain, have generated irremediab... more The spillage of hydrocarbons associated with the fuel production chain, have generated irremediable environmental damages to the Colombian geography. The present study presents the analysis of the phenomenology of dispersion of a hydrocarbon in a body of fresh water, using as basis the mathematical modeling presented in the literature. The growth of the stain is studied from experimental tests established by a design of experiments to a determined time. The established criterion was developed for a controlled environment based on the model of dispersion of Fay, comparing the results of the model with the experimental data.
Bistua, 2005
Las grasas animales y residuos aceitosos vegetales pueden ser convertidos en biodiesel. El proble... more Las grasas animales y residuos aceitosos vegetales pueden ser convertidos en biodiesel. El problema con esta materia prima es que contiene grandes cantidades de ácidos libres que reaccionan con el catalizador alcalino para formar jabones. Para evitar la formación de jabones, se requiere un pretratamiento de la materia prima con catalizadores ácidos. La reacción de transesterificación se completa con un catalizador alcalino. La mayor producción de biodiesel, corresponde al oleato de metilo, con un 4.985 kmol/hr, y para el butirato de metilo se obtiene una producción de 4.658 kmol/hr.
Revista Colombiana De Tecnologías De Avanzada, 2006
The different potential sources of methane to be transformed into value commercial products are i... more The different potential sources of methane to be transformed into value commercial products are identified. The Technologies as steam reforming, selective oxidation, membrane reforming and thermal plasma are described. An analysis of the possibility of conversion of methane from anaerobic reactors and sanitary landfills into liquid hydrocarbon is done.
